How about this:
"show ip eigrp interfaces detail"

which tells you if the authentication is on and what key-chain is used.

R1#sh ip eigrp interfaces detail
IP-EIGRP interfaces for process 100

                        Xmit Queue Mean Pacing Time Multicast
Pending
Interface Peers Un/Reliable SRTT Un/Reliable Flow Timer
Routes
Se0/0 1 0/0 1221 0/15 7535
0
  Hello interval is 60 sec
  Next xmit serial <none>
  Un/reliable mcasts: 0/0 Un/reliable ucasts: 1/7
  Mcast exceptions: 0 CR packets: 0 ACKs suppressed: 4
  Retransmissions sent: 1 Out-of-sequence rcvd: 0
  Authentication mode is md5, key-chain is "EIGRP"
  Use unicast

Hello all,

While I don't have any troubles in configuring and using debugs to
validate my EIGRP neighbor sessions successfully authenticate, is there
a simple "show"
command to verify this, a la "show ip ospf interface" for OSPF?
